Considerations When Choosing an Inbuilt Cooker
While the benefits of inbuilt cookers are clear, potential buyers should consider numerous factors before making a purchase:
Space and Measurements: Ensure your kitchen has sufficient space for the inbuilt cooker and think about the dimensions of the unit relative to your cabinetry.
Fuel Type: Decide in between electric, gas, or other combustion types based on your cooking needs and kitchen setup.
Cooking Preferences: Assess the types of meals you frequently prepare and choose a cooker that uses the functions and functions you require.
Budget plan: Inbuilt cookers can differ considerably in rate. It's vital to set a budget that considers both the purchase price and possible setup expenses.

Maintenance Tips
To ensure the durability and efficiency of an inbuilt cooker, regular upkeep is necessary. Here are some essential tips:
Regular Cleaning: Clean the surfaces and interiors according to the maker's guidelines. Avoid abrasive cleaners that might scratch or damage finishes.
Check Seals and Gaskets: Periodically check door seals and gaskets for wear and tear, as this impacts cooking effectiveness and energy consumption.
Calibrate Temperature Settings: Test the temperature settings periodically to make sure accurate cooking efficiency.
Expert Servicing: Schedule routine professional inspections, especially for gas designs to make sure safety and appropriate functioning.

3. What are the advantages of induction hobs compared to gas hobs?
Induction hobs warm up much faster, are normally more secure given that they do not produce an open flame, and are simpler to clean up due to the flat surface. Nevertheless, they require suitable cookware and might have higher in advance expenses.
